PharmaSecure Partners with Fight the Fakes Campaign to Raise Awareness about the Dangers of Fake Medicines

PharmaSecure Partners with Fight the Fakes Campaign, joining a group of leading public health organizations working to raise awareness about the dangers of fake medicines


NEW DELHI, INDIA (PRWEB) DECEMBER 02, 2015

PharmaSecure, a leading provider of serialization, brand protection, and patient engagement solutions, is excited to announce that it has joined as a Partner of Fight the Fakes, a campaign dedicated to raising awareness about the dangers of fake medicines. The campaign gives a voice to those who have been personally impacted by fake medicines and shares the stories of those working to put a stop to this threat to public health.

Fake medicines put patients and the general public at risk. Patients believe they are receiving genuine treatment, but instead they are getting potentially dangerous products that could increase resistance to real treatments, and cause further illness, disability or even death.

Fight the Fakes seeks to build a global movement of organizations and individuals who will shine light on the negative impact that fake medicines have on people around the globe and to reduce the negative consequences on individuals worldwide. Fight the Fakes partners endorse the campaign and share the belief that coordination among all actors involved in public health, and in particular in the manufacturing and distribution of medicines is vital to tackle this public health threat.

In order to encourage the collection and dissemination of individual stories, the Fight the Fakes website (http://www.fightthefakes.org) provides an effective platform for those who are impacted by fake medicines and helps to make their stories heard. The website also serves as a resource for those who want to take an active role in supporting the campaign’s effort by providing an outline of opportunities for action and collaboration and by sharing information tools.

How PharmaSecure will Support the Fight the Fakes Campaign

PharmaSecure will work with Fight the Fakes on a number of fronts, including collecting and sharing stories through its on-the ground presence in emerging countries where fake medicines are a significant threat including India and Nigeria. Together with Fight the Fakes partners, PharmaSecure will disseminate information about the real harm fake medicines have on individuals, provide resources to raise the profile of this silent killer, and outline opportunities for action at local level.

“PharmaSecure is excited to be partnering with Fight the Fakes to raise awareness about the dangers of fake medicines. Fake medicines are a dangerous and deadly industry, particularly in emerging markets, that put patients and the general public at risk. Increasing awareness and empowering consumers to identify fake medicines is integral to combating this threat to public health,” said Nakul Pasricha, CEO of PharmaSecure.

In addition to fighting fake medicines, PharmaSecure has made improving public health a focus through its work combatting tuberculosis (TB). PharmaSecure is currently one of the recipients of the Grand Challenges in TB Control grant from the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ation and USAID, which is designed to fund novel solutions to improve the health outcomes of patients with TB.

To date, PharmaSecure has provided IDs to more than 1.8B packages around the world and serves more than 15,000 patients daily through its patient engagement platform which has been proven to increase adherence rates to medicine treatments up to 60%.

About PharmaSecure:

PharmaSecure was founded in the United States in 2007 with a vision to protect medicines against counterfeiting by uniquely identifying each medicine pack sold. PharmaSecure and ProductSecure mobile technology solutions protect products across industries from counterfeiting while providing intelligence on their distribution, use in emerging markets, and improving engagement with consumers of those products.

To date, PharmaSecure has protected over 1.8 billion packages for 60+ companies through serialization for brand protection, regulatory compliance, consumer and patient engagement, and market intelligence. For more information please visit http://www.pharmasecure.com.
